Responsibilities
- Customer Assistance: Greet and assist visitors and citizens in person, via phone, and through digital channels with inquiries regarding city services.
- Data Management: Perform accurate data entry, filing, and record-keeping to maintain organized and up-to-date departmental databases.
- Administrative Support: Prepare, distribute, and track various documents, including reports, memos, and correspondence.
- Process Improvement: Monitor workflow efficiency and suggest improvements to enhance the public service experience.
- Team Collaboration: Work closely with senior staff to learn government protocols and assist with special projects as assigned.
- Compliance: Adhere to all city policies, safety regulations, and ethical standards governing public service employees.
Qualifications
- Education: High School Diploma or GED equivalent required.
- Computer Skills: Basic proficiency with computers and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ook).
- Communication: Excellent verbal and written communication skills with the ability to interact professionally with a diverse population.
- Reliability: Demonstrated history of punctuality and dependability.
- Attitude: A strong desire to learn and a commitment to serving the public good.
- Flexibility: Ability to adapt to changing priorities and work in a fast-paced office environment.
